#89440c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#89440c is composed of 53.7% red, 26.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 91.2%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 29.2%. #89440c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8818 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#89440c color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#89440c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#89440c has RGB values of R:137, G:68,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.91,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8995852.

Shades and Tints of #89440c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#89440c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504a45 is the less saturated color, while #944301 is the most saturated one.
